A Paris plate
Circa 1810
The centre painted with a naked couple, he holding a shield with armour at his feet and she holding a white cloth to her thighs, on a dark-brown ground within a broad gilt circular cartouche, the border gilt with young male heads, sun-masks, scrolls and anthemion between gilt bands (slight scratch to central panel)
9 3/8in. (23.8cm.) diam.
